What does ram help with
It stores the information your computer is actively using so that it can be accessed quickly. SSDs solid state drives are also important components and will help your system reach its peak performance.
The speed and performance of your system directly correlate to the amount of RAM you have installed. If your system has too little RAM, it can be slow and sluggish. But on the opposite end, you can install too much with little to no added benefit. Generally, components are created to the highest standard at the time of manufacture, but with the expectation that technology will continue to change.
To prevent users from inserting incompatible memory, modules are physically different for each memory technology generation. These physical differences are standard across the memory industry.
One of the reasons for industry-wide standardization in memory is that computer makers need to know the electrical parameters and physical shape of the memory that can be installed in their computers.

Right now, DDR4 is the standard across desktops, laptops, and tablets. The benefit of faster memory is simple: More cycles per second means the module can read and write data faster. That presents a problem if you bought memory rated for MHz. The speed your RAM is rated for is just that: a rating. You need to make sure that your motherboard actually supports the memory speed your modules are rated for and that it supports XMP most modern motherboards do.
As for the performance benefit of faster memory, it really depends. Different applications react differently to faster memory, and there are even differences between Intel and AMD.
